Over the next seven weeks, the NCAA Tournament Selection Committee will weigh numerous factors in order to select the 68-team field and their subsequent decision will anger the ever loving piss out millions of fans everywhere.
Unfortunately one of the factors that they will not be considering is the acceptance rates for each institution. If that were the case, the likes of Stanford, Columbia, Harvard and Yale would receive significantly more love in being named the four No. 1 seeds.
This week’s Re-Rankings rank all of the current top 25 teams by their school’s acceptance rates, starting with highest rates and rolling through to the most selective admissions offices.
